Writing a press release that stands a chance of being printed relies on following strict guidelines, but more importantly it's about submitting a story of real interest - in other words, find the Wow! factor. A pitch or hot topic letter is a brief letter, written to accompany your media kit and interview requests. In the first sentence, we'll work with you to try and give the reporter something that will make him/her say either "Wow, I never knew that" or "My readers are going to be fascinated by this story".
Remember, pitch letters serve one purpose ... to pique the reporter's interest in your story. They don't have to tell the whole story. Rather, they are teasers for what's to follow - the real story.
The production of a media kit can appear an easy task, but when it lands on a desk with dozens of others, it can quickly be buried unless it stands out from the crowd. Well thought-out media kits can make a reporters life easier. It can save them time gathering background information.
